Political prisoner Yauhen Rubashka sentenced to another year in penal colony

Political prisoner and anarchist Yauhen Rubashka was sentenced in Zhodzina prison No. 8 under Article 411 of the Criminal Code (malicious disobedience to the administration). He was given another year of imprisonment in addition to the five years he had been previously sentenced to. This happened on October 9, as reported by @belarus_abc.
During his two years in Zhodzina prison, the political prisoner was subjected to penalties 33 times. Most of them concerned his refusal to do morning exercises or sleeping during the day. As punishment, he was placed in a punitive isolation cell 11 times, where he spent a total of 125 days over two years.
He was twice deprived of a short-term visit, and the rest of the time he received reprimands, his associates report.
